Meaning & usage

name/bʊʁˈɡʊnt/
  1. Burgundy (a historical region and former administrative region of France; since 2016, part of the administrative region of Bourgogne-Franche-Comté)

    neuter · proper-noun
  2. Burgundy (an early-medieval kingdom and later former duchy in France and the Netherlands)

    neuter · proper-noun
noun/bʊʁˈɡʊnt/
  1. synonym of Burgunderrot

    neuter · uncommon
